Output 623277fab376197363fc9548e6d8620b1d0de4ed36d9a7537ece2cc751bd9061:29

value
108000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 737b01547eae3df9e0dab15f63d06c5d307ecffb OP_EQUAL
address
3CDcz9wuXJcAFxDppYS8nET5ybRE3PR16V
transaction
623277fab376197363fc9548e6d8620b1d0de4ed36d9a7537ece2cc751bd9061
spent
true